Form 4: Li-Cycle Holdings Corp. Executive Sells Shares to Cover Tax Obligations

Sentiment:

SEC Form 4


Carl DeLuca, General Counsel and Corporate Secretary of Li-Cycle Holdings Corp., sold shares to cover tax liabilities arising from the vesting of restricted stock units.

Summary

  • On August 13, 2024, Carl DeLuca, General Counsel and Corporate Secretary of Li-Cycle Holdings Corp., sold 1,376 common shares at a price of $2.5 per share.
  • The sale was executed to cover tax obligations related to the vesting and settlement of restricted stock units (RSUs).
  • Following the transaction, DeLuca beneficially owns 101,672 common shares, which includes 3,933 RSUs awarded under the company's 2021 Incentive Award Plan.
  • Each RSU represents the right to receive one common share of Li-Cycle Holdings Corp., subject to vesting conditions and continued service.
  • The number of securities reported have been adjusted to reflect a share consolidation on June 3, 2024, at a ratio of one post-consolidation share for every eight pre-consolidation shares.
